(OKE) closed at $91.38, declining 2.82% in the latest session. The stock is testing near its intermediate support zone at $86.81, while resistance stands at $95.95. The move reflects broader sector headwinds and cautious sentiment ahead of key macroeconomic data releases.

Volume during the session appeared elevated relative to recent averages, suggesting active distribution by institutional participants. The midstream energy sector faced broad selling pressure as crude oil and natural gas prices retreated, dragging down names like ONEOK that have significant exposure to natural gas transportation and processing. The 2.82% decline was among the steeper drops in the midstream peer group, indicating stock-specific factors may also be at play. Some traders point to profit-taking after the stock’s earlier run-up toward the $96 resistance area. Additionally, rising interest rate expectations have weighed on dividend-sensitive sectors; ONEOK’s yield remains attractive but may be less compelling in a higher-rate environment. The move occurred without any major company-specific news, reinforcing the narrative that the decline is driven by macro rotation and technical selling pressure. The stock’s relative strength versus the broader energy sector could weaken if support levels are breached, but the current price action suggests the market is reassessing near-term valuations. From a technical perspective, ONEOK has violated its short-term moving averages, with the 50-day moving average likely near $93 and the 200-day moving average possibly around $88.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) has dipped into the low-to-mid 30s range, which is approaching oversold territory but not yet indicating a confirmed reversal. The price action shows a series of lower highs over the past two weeks, forming a descending channel pattern. The immediate support at $86.81 is a critical level derived from prior swing lows in the $86–$87 area; a break below that could open the door to a test of the $84–$85 region. On the upside, the resistance at $95.95 corresponds to the stock’s late-2024 highs and the upper boundary of the previous consolidation range. ONEOK is currently trading near the lower end of its Bollinger Bands, which may increase the probability of a mean-reverting bounce in the near term. Volume patterns show climactic selling on the latest down day, which can sometimes precede a short-term stabilization. Going forward, ONEOK’s ability to hold the $86.81 support level will be pivotal. If the stock stabilizes above that zone, a recovery rally toward the $92–$93 area could materialize as short-term bears take profits. However, a decisive break below $86.81 might target the $84 region, where the next significant demand zone lies. Catalysts that could influence the stock include upcoming earnings reports or updates on natural gas demand outlook, particularly as winter weather patterns and LNG export developments shape investor sentiment. A broader market shift toward risk-off positioning could further pressure midstream equities, while a decline in interest rates or a spike in energy prices could provide support. The stock’s dividend yield, currently around 4.5%, may attract income-oriented buyers if the price continues to decline, offering a potential floor. Traders should watch for a bullish divergence on momentum oscillators or a strong volume-backed bounce as signals of a reversal. Ultimately, ONEOK’s near-term path hinges on whether it can regain its footing above the $90 level and rebuild upward momentum.
